Transaction 62995d64b91b4df7189e46b77f40706d1257cbd8b203f50f160283db56fa7528

1 Input
2 Outputs
  • 62995d64b91b4df7189e46b77f40706d1257cbd8b203f50f160283db56fa7528:0
  • value  615000
    address  35ZG3A4pUcqFnVQTsXrMzpz9kHMVyvfMRa
  • 62995d64b91b4df7189e46b77f40706d1257cbd8b203f50f160283db56fa7528:1
  • value  3940200
    address  bc1q65gwjdldc0ypmzn06zmu8l73clfnnnd8uvwpt2